Output 2ee95152332712e4aeb4d534b9c7b71af0e7f7029e4dec69b75d4ff2e6d6b57a:1

value
8208344
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cf95b97565e4c80f38162e1e62bda812119ac36 OP_EQUAL
address
3QkcvZrDtiM8VpCQgYoUFifdXNYaxMAQZM
transaction
2ee95152332712e4aeb4d534b9c7b71af0e7f7029e4dec69b75d4ff2e6d6b57a
confirmations
343558
spent
true